VIDEO: Sokoto College of Education female student burnt to death over alleged blasphemy

SOME youths in Sokoto state have stoned and burnt a female student to death for what they believed is blasphemy against the Islamic Prophet Muhammed, ICIR reports. The lady, identified simply as Deborah, was a student of the Shehu Shagari College of Education in Sokoto state. According to a viral video seen by The ICIR,…
